Ein physisches Datenmodell ist eine Darstellung eines Datensystems, die definiert, wie Daten in einer Datenbank gespeichert und organisiert sind. Es hilft Organisationen dabei, ihre Daten auf logische Weise zu organisieren, so dass sie leichter zu verstehen, abzurufen und zu verwalten sind.
Die physische Datenmodellierung bietet Unternehmen viele Vorteile, wie z. B. verbesserte Datensicherheit, bessere Leistung und höhere Effizienz. Sie trägt auch zur Verringerung des Risikos von Datenverlusten bei und kann Unternehmen helfen, ihre Daten und die Beziehungen zwischen verschiedenen Datenelementen besser zu verstehen.
Ein physisches Datenmodell besteht aus drei Hauptkomponenten: der Datenarchitektur, dem logischen Modell und dem physischen Entwurf. Die Architektur definiert die verschiedenen Komponenten des Datensystems, während das logische Modell die Beziehungen zwischen den verschiedenen Datenelementen beschreibt und der physische Entwurf beschreibt, wie die Daten gespeichert und verwaltet werden.
Die Erstellung eines physischen Datenmodells erfordert eine sorgfältige Planung und Verwaltung. Der Prozess umfasst die Definition der Datenanforderungen, die Festlegung der Architektur, die Erstellung des logischen Modells und den Entwurf der physischen Struktur. Sobald das Modell fertig ist, muss es getestet und validiert werden, um sicherzustellen, dass es den Anforderungen des Unternehmens entspricht.
Für die Erstellung und Verwaltung eines physischen Datenmodells stehen verschiedene Werkzeuge zur Verfügung. Dazu gehören Datenbankmanagementsysteme (DBMS), Datenmodellierungstools und Datenintegrationstools. Jedes dieser Tools bietet unterschiedliche Funktionen und Möglichkeiten, die Unternehmen bei der Erstellung und Verwaltung ihrer physischen Datenmodelle unterstützen können.
Die physische Datenmodellierung bietet Unternehmen mehrere Vorteile. Sie kann Unternehmen dabei helfen, die Leistung ihrer Datenbanken zu verbessern, die Datenredundanz zu verringern und die Sicherheit zu erhöhen. Darüber hinaus kann die physische Datenmodellierung dazu beitragen, die Genauigkeit und Integrität der Daten zu gewährleisten.
Trotz ihrer vielen Vorteile kann die physische Datenmodellierung für Unternehmen einige Herausforderungen mit sich bringen. Dazu gehören die Komplexität des Prozesses und die Kosten für die Implementierung des Modells. Darüber hinaus müssen Unternehmen ihre physischen Datenmodelle stets auf dem neuesten Stand halten, um die Einhaltung von Branchenvorschriften zu gewährleisten.
Die physische Datenmodellierung ist ein wertvolles Instrument für Unternehmen, die ihre Datenverwaltungsfähigkeiten verbessern wollen. In dem Maße, in dem immer mehr Unternehmen diese Technologie übernehmen, werden sich auch die für die physische Datenmodellierung verwendeten Tools und Prozesse weiterentwickeln. Dadurch erhalten Unternehmen eine noch größere Flexibilität und Kontrolle über ihre Datensysteme.
Das physische Modell im SDLC definiert die physische Struktur der Daten, die in der Datenbank gespeichert werden sollen. Dazu gehören die Tabellen, Felder und Beziehungen zwischen den Daten. Das physische Modell ist wichtig, um zu definieren, wie die Anwendung auf die Daten zugreift und sie manipuliert.
Ein physisches Modell ist ein Modell, das die physische Struktur eines Systems darstellt, in der Regel in Form eines Diagramms. Ein logisches Modell ist ein Modell, das die logische Struktur eines Systems darstellt, in der Regel in Form einer Reihe von Gleichungen.
Es gibt drei Hauptkategorien von Modellen:
1. statistische Modelle: Diese Modelle beruhen auf einer Reihe von statistischen Annahmen und werden für Vorhersagen oder Prognosen verwendet.
2. Modelle des maschinellen Lernens: Diese Modelle beruhen auf einer Reihe von Algorithmen, die aus Daten lernen.
3. physikalische Modelle: Diese Modelle basieren auf einer Reihe von physikalischen Gesetzen und werden zur Simulation von realen Phänomenen verwendet.
In einem Datenbankmanagementsystem (DBMS) ist ein physisches Datenmodell eine Darstellung einer Datenbank, die alle physischen Merkmale der Datenbank enthält, wie die Namen der Tabellen und Spalten, die Datentypen der Spalten, die Primär- und Fremdschlüssel und die Beziehungen zwischen den Tabellen.
Es gibt 5 Hauptdatenmodelle:
1. das Netzwerkmodell
2. Das hierarchische Modell
3. das relationale Modell
4. das objektorientierte Modell
5. Das dimensionale Modell